How do you read / write / update the metadata of m4u and mp3 files using cocoa / object c?

Are there specific library files available for OS / X that I mean, I just don't know where to start.

You might want to use QuickTime for this. There is some sample code that does this. However, this is not the best way to access metadata. The new QTKit Framework still requires you to return to the C-based API. There is another example from Apple that embeds metadata in the Objective-C method. This may be the best starting point for you.
